Description

Your rocket ship has landed on an abandoned spaceport in an overgrown jungle after running out of fuel. Can you survive the wild, escape the aliens and repair the transport portal before it is too late to escape? 

The jungle world you now find yourselves in consists of tiles that your team must move on, explore to uncover actions and resources to aid in your adventure while confronting alien eggs that spawn into hatchlings and grow into adults that can sting you and spin webs that block your movement.

Work together with up to 5 people playing the role of adventurers with unique capabilities, with a goal to activate four crystal tiles and move them around all sides of a portal tile to provide the power needed to be transported to a better world.  If you can work together to accomplish this feat, you will escape the forbidden jungle and win the game!

Along the way, you will use different machines and tools contained on the newly explored tiles to help destroy the eggs, hatchlings and adult aliens, and move crystals into place before increasing threat levels overwhelm you.  There are several difficulty levels and tile layouts to keep the challenges fresh over many game sessions. Plan on about 45 minutes of playtime.

Category Description for Forbidden... Games

Band together with your fellow players and race around to accomplish your mission and escape before you succumb to the perils that await you! These innovative cooperative games consist of beautifully illustrated, double-sided tiles, Adventurer cards, pawns, and other cards and accessories. Players are randomly dealt Adventurer cards, each of which has a slightly different role and abilities. Players are able to take several actions on each turn; it's a race against time and danger to complete your goals and get your entire team to safety. Truly unique, these heart-racing, pulse-pounding games are slightly different every time you play! Highly, highly recommended.
